Coronavirus China’s biggest health emergency: Xi

BEIJING: President Xi Jinping has said that the coronavirus epidemic that has killed over 2,400 people is China’s “biggest public health emergency”.

“It has the fastest transmission, widest range of infection and has been the most difficult to prevent and control,” Xi said at a meeting in Beijing to advance the work on coordinating the prevention and control of the COVID-19 and economic and social development.

Xi Jinping stressed on unremitting efforts on the prevention and control of the novel coronavirus disease (COVID-19) epidemic and coordination in advancing economic and social development, Xinhua news agency reported.

The meeting was presided over by Premier Li Keqiang and also attended by Li Zhanshu, Wang Yang, Wang Huning, Zhao Leji and Han Zheng.
